# Routing

Control the routing of inputs and outputs in the Routings section. This is the heart of RouteEffect and where you will perform many of your routing functions. It is comprised of several sections or views:

When in the Routing section, you can press `Command-;` and `Command-'` to go to the previous and next sections respectively.

You can also press `Command-Shift-R` to go to the Routing section when connected to a video router.
